Certain Hydrodermabrasion Systems and Components Thereof III; Notice of a Commission Determination Not To Review an Initial Determination Terminating the Investigation as to the Remaining Active Respondents Based on Settlement; Request for Written Submissions on Remedy, the Public Interest, and Bonding
Summary
Notice is hereby given that the U.S. International Trade Commission ("Commission") has determined not to review an initial determination ("ID") (Order No. 16) issued by the presiding administrative law judge ("ALJ") terminating the investigation as to the remaining active respondents based on settlement, and to request written submissions from the parties, interested government agencies, and interested persons, under the schedule set forth below, on remedy, the public interest, and bonding.
